The key in making Keto …Contents [ show] How Many Calories in a Moscow Mule? The calorie content of a Moscow Mule can vary depending on the ingredients used and the proportions. However, a typical Moscow Mule made with the traditional recipe contains approximately 180-200 calories.

Fill a cocktail shaker halfway with ice. Add the vodka and lime juice and shake until chilled, about 10 seconds. Strain the cocktail: Strain into a copper mug or glass filled with chipped ice. Top with ginger beer.
